    Operation Arrowhead Suggestion

    Hi, ive a suggestion and i think it fits more in suggestion topic for OA as for Patch 1.06 because its maybe to more work to implementate. My Idea or suggestion is about the problem, when a user starts the game with several mods, as we know in the last time there are released several mods and addons and can'nt connect to a server because of these and that addon. So normally you exit the game and restart, it takes time and nerves, which often leads in a stagnation in game happiness. So my idea is, to start the game from the beginning with all mods which are installed (a script or so regonized the installed @.... files ) and if the player wants to connect on a server where a specific addon (which is started) istn't running, but I've installed it, the game automaticlly disabled the addon and I can connect to the server. The other idea would be the game start without any mods/addons/scripts and if I want connect on a server where a specific Addon is requiered and i've installed the Addon, the Game enabled the Addon automaticlly and disabled it after the disconnect. It may requiered a tool, like a game intern modlauncher or so (I know its often discussed) but maybe there are other ways to make such system.
